The Lavafly is a critter that spawns occasionally in the Underworld at night. It can also spawn from destroyed wild Ash grass plants. The Lavafly has only 5 health and no defense, and can be damaged by other enemies and players.
The Lavafly can only be caught with the Lavaproof Bug Net or the Golden Bug Net. Trying to catch it with a standard Bug Net will only set the player on fire. After being caught, it can be carried around in the inventory and released later, or crafted into animated decorative furniture (Lavafly in a Bottle). Once crafted, the Lavafly cannot be released again, unless the furniture item is de-crafted via Shimmer(Desktop, Console and Mobile versions).
The Lavafly can be used as bait for fishing, with 25% bait power. Using it as bait also allows fishing in lava.

Vegetation qualifying for Hell Butterfly and Lavafly spawns
- Hell Butterfly or Lavafly has a 1/100 (1%) chance to spawn when destroying Ash grass plants. They can only spawn if there are no more than a total of 7 other Hell Butterflies and Lavaflies currently nearby.[2]

- Like Fireflies, Lavaflies are difficult to see in the Underworld at high resolutions, appearing as a blinking speck on the screen.

Bestiary entry for the Lavafly: "A variation of firefly which adapted to the intense conditions of the world's infernal core. It mimics sparking embers."
